Typically, the electrical impulses that travel alongside the axons is usually projected in two approaches—the afferent or efferent nerve fibers. Within the PNS, afferent nerve fibers are generally known as sensory neurons, of which axons carry the sensory information and facts from regions of your body to your spinal cord, Whilst the efferent nerve fibers during the PNS are preganglionic and postganglionic motor neurons that carry the impulses of motor-motion signals out with the backbone on the peripheral effectors organs, which contain the skeletal muscle mass and smooth muscles, as proven in Determine 1. In the PNS, the afferent neurons somas can be found inside the ganglia, as well as their axons transmit the electrical impulses from ganglion to ganglion and ultimately again towards the spine.

APLNR is existing within the human cardiac and dentate myocytes and vascular endothelial cells. The apelin (endogenous ligand of APLNR)/APLNR program is associated with different physiological and pathological procedures, which includes heart problems, angiogenesis, energy metabolism, and humoral homeostasis 35. The apelin/APLNR system exerts twin effects on acute inflammatory, and neuropathic pain. The APLNR antagonist ML221 cuts down pain hypersensitivity induced by Long-term systolic personal injury and inhibits ERK phosphorylation from the spinal dorsal horn 36. Apelin (intracerebroventricular injection, 0.four μmol/rat) diminished the pain threshold inside the rat tail flapping experiment 36. The contradictory results concerning the function of apelin/APLNR in pain modulation are hard to reveal. It might be related to the sort of pain, dose, style of animal, route of administration, and time of injection within the animal types. The key molecular mechanisms underlying apelin/APLNR-induced pain are related to opioid receptors, γ-aminobutyric acid receptors, and the ERK pathway 37.

The transmission of pain is connected to nociceptors, which are a specialized subset of sensory neurons that mediate pain and densely innervate peripheral tissues. Many subsets of nociceptors are further divided based on the variety of stimuli (mechanical, chemical, thermal, or noxious) they respond to [1]. Nociceptors are predominantly manufactured up of nerve terminals that Specific both equally ligand and voltage-gated ion channels [two]. Nociceptor neuron activity and pain sensitivity is often modulated by immune cells that launch mediators. Immune cells, subsequently, is usually modulated from the nociceptors that release neuropeptides and neurotransmitters that act on innate and adaptive immune cells. In this way, the immune response is affected by neural signaling, and For that reason, this neural signaling contributes to the event of neighborhood and systemic inflammatory health conditions.

For this sort of pain, the region of analyze concentrates totally on the afferent element as it has been proven that the administration of some pharmaceuticals, such as nearby anesthetics, have the ability to reduce ongoing neuropathic pain [157]. The ongoing afferent activity may possibly act in various ways in order to induce adjustments in transduction. The mechanisms could vary and may consist of the expression of transducers in neurons that Typically never Categorical such a transducer, the increase in expression of excitatory receptors [158], and/or maybe the decrease of inhibitory transducers [159]. Another system will be the expression of thermal or mechanical transducers near the extremity of your Slash, weakened axon [159], or Within the ganglia [a hundred and sixty]. It is plausible to hypothesize that the assorted procedures happen and collaborate at the same time to contribute to the continuing exercise inside the afferents affected through nerve personal injury. The origins on the exercise might contain, as Beforehand outlined, the ectopic expression of transducers [161]. A single instance will be the anomalous activation of nociceptors by norepinephrine which ends up through the sympathetic write-up-ganglionic terminals which have been expressed on ganglia [162] and the alteration in expression and density of ion channels that causes instability and spontaneous action over the membrane [163]. These mechanisms of exercise are not simply a consequence with the injury but are more likely to become a results of the varied adjustments that come about after some time. For these reasons, neuropathic pain is tough to deal with.
